An Adelaide couple is giving away the opportunity of a lifetime by offering their CBD cafe to a lucky South Australian free of charge.
Nuala and John Burns started working at My Goodness Cafe, which is situated in Station Arcade off Hindley St, in 2005, and have owned it since 2008.
The Covid pandemic made business challenging but in the end Mr Burns’ deteriorating health forced the couple to shut shop and make the challenging decision to give away the business.
Mr Burns advertised their cafe on a private Facebook group called Market Place Adelaide on Monday and more than 100 people have expressed interest through comments.
New owners would have to pay only $600 a week for rent and outgoings, on a three-year lease. All fittings come with the business without cost.
“Sadly, very poor health and age have forced us to stop working and subsequently give our lovely shop away at no cost,” Mr Burns, 71, wrote.
Ms Burns told The Advertiser they had a successful career in the cafe and hoped giving away the business would provide a similar opportunity to someone else.
“The most important thing for John and I is each other, and you can’t buy that,” Ms Burns, 60, said.
“We have had an incredibly lovely time there, and we’d like someone else to have a lovely time there too.”
She has been showing people the store every day this week and said the new owner should have some general business knowledge and a plan.
“We want it to succeed, we don’t want to give it away and someone become bankrupt in a month,” she said.
“We’re just hopeful that the right person will come along.”
The eastern-suburbs couple share two daughters aged 33 and 24.
“This is indeed our intention, to pass on our business to someone who may not otherwise have the opportunity to start their own business,” Mr Burns said.
